Output e2d88236ece498f7628e187453183740e6f2ee3f250dee5b5bde06698a990baf:4

value
6736340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4d3b95500f85d6ee253708b14069ba67ba415c OP_EQUAL
address
3MxSTMZzJdWhYQ5DEpXANvzud3fzVaPHPS
transaction
e2d88236ece498f7628e187453183740e6f2ee3f250dee5b5bde06698a990baf
confirmations
58640
spent
true